Create a new driver to handle sysfs and topology events that are
related to application/userspace layer interactions for HDCP
functionality. In turn, this will create a clear separation from
the HDCP QSEECOM layer that defines the communication mechanism
between the kernel and the TrustZone layers.
This implementation is based on a snapshot of the msm_hdcp
driver as of this commit 10ffbfa2c7e03c09 ("drm/msm/dp: Snapshot
of DP and supporting files") on kernel 4.19 project.

DSI PLL is tightly coupled with DSI PHY. This change removes
separate DSI pll driver and makes DSI pll as a subnode to DSI
PHY which is an accurate way of representation. In addition, this
change adds support for 5nm DSI ctrl and PHY revisions and adds
DSI pll support for 5nm. Remove support for older DSI pll revisions
such as 7nm, 10nm, 14nm, 20nm, 28nm.

Replace all kernel make export <all variables> instances with
export of specific variables. Depending on existing build
environment, exporting all as environment variables and
interaction with existing environment variable expansions
can lead to undefined behavior.
